CU 600/1000V XLPE Insulation PVC Jacket. XHHW-2 With Green Ground
Type TC-ER Power Cable 600 or 1000 Volt Three Conductor Copper, Cross Linked Polyethylene (XLPE) insulation XHHW-2 Polyvinyl Chloride (PVC) Jacket with 1 Green Insulated Ground. Silicone Free.

Construction:
- Conductor:Class B compressed stranded bare copper per ASTM B3 and ASTM B8
- Insulation:Cross Linked Polyethylene (XLPE) Type XHHW-2
- Grounding Conductor:Green insulated class B compressed stranded bare copper per ASTM B3 and ASTM B8.
- Filler:Paper filler as needed
- Binder:Binder tape as needed
- Overall Jacket:Polyvinyl Chloride (PVC) Jacket
Applications and Features:
Southwire’s 600 or 1000 Volt Type TC-ER power cables are suited for use in wet and dry areas, conduits, ducts, troughs, trays, direct burial, aerial supported by a messenger, and where superior electrical properties are desired. These cables are capable of operating continuously at the conductor temperature not in excess of 90°C for normal operation in wet and dry locations, 130°C for emergency overload, and 250°C for short circuit conditions. For uses in Class I, II, and III, Division 2 hazardous locations per NEC Article 501 and 502. Type (TC-ER) per NEC 336.10. Silicone free.

Table 2 – Electrical and Engineering Data
Stock Number | Cond. Size | Min Bending Radius | Max Pull Tension | DC Resistance @ 25°C | AC Resistance @ 90°C | Inductive Reactance @ 60Hz | Allowable Ampacity At 60°C† | Allowable Ampacity At 75°C† | Allowable Ampacity At 90°C† |
---|---|---|---|---|---|---|---|---|---|
AWG/Kcmil | inch | lb | Ω/1000ft | Ω/1000ft | Ω/1000ft | Amp | Amp | Amp | |
671042 | 8 | 2.3 | 264 | 0.653 | 0.786 | 0.052 | 40 | 50 | 55 |
570959 | 6 | 2.7 | 419 | 0.411 | 0.495 | 0.051 | 55 | 65 | 75 |
596240^ | 4 | 2.9 | 667 | 0.258 | 0.310 | 0.048 | 70 | 85 | 95 |
TBA | 2 | 3.6 | 1061 | 0.162 | 0.195 | 0.045 | 95 | 115 | 130 |
TBA | 1 | 5.1 | 1339 | 0.128 | 0.154 | 0.046 | 110 | 130 | 145 |
TBA | 1/0 | 5.5 | 1689 | 0.102 | 0.122 | 0.044 | 125 | 150 | 170 |
TBA | 2/0 | 6.0 | 2129 | 0.081 | 0.097 | 0.043 | 145 | 175 | 195 |
TBA | 3/0 | 6.5 | 2684 | 0.064 | 0.078 | 0.042 | 165 | 200 | 225 |
TBA | 4/0 | 7.0 | 3385 | 0.051 | 0.062 | 0.041 | 195 | 230 | 260 |
TBA | 250 | 7.7 | 4000 | 0.043 | 0.053 | 0.041 | 215 | 255 | 290 |
TBA | 350 | 9.0 | 5600 | 0.031 | 0.039 | 0.040 | 260 | 310 | 350 |
TBA | 500 | 12.4 | 8000 | 0.022 | 0.029 | 0.039 | 320 | 380 | 430 |
TBA | 600 | 13.6 | 9600 | 0.018 | 0.025 | 0.039 | 350 | 420 | 475 |
TBA | 750 | 14.9 | 12000 | 0.014 | 0.022 | 0.038 | 400 | 475 | 535 |
TBA | 1000 | 17.0 | 16000 | 0.011 | 0.018 | 0.037 | 455 | 545 | 615 |
† Ampacities are based on Table 310.16 of the NEC 2020 Edition. Ampacities of insulated conductors rated up to and including 2000 Volts with not more than three current-carrying conductors in raceway, cable or direct buried based on ambient temperature of 30ºC (86ºF). Ampacities have been adjusted for more than three current-carrying conductors based on Table 310.15(C) 1.
